I bought mine at the local Computer City, where there's an actual Wacom dealer. Funny, now that I think of it, the price I paid was the same as the model number.

As Byzanti mentioned, there are hundreds of that model available on Taobao, a quick scan of the first couple dozen showed prices as low as 465 shipped, might get cheaper if you look harder.

Additionally, there are loads of viable competing products for way less money (汉王 which goes by the English name Hanvon is one of the best-known), though none of them are as good as Wacom, and you have to be careful that you're buying a drawing tablet and not just a tablet for writing 汉字 - which does handwriting recognition and only handwriting recognition. In other words, if you buy off-brand, either make sure that you know exactly what it does in advance, or test it in the store before buying.
